Released in 1996, Wedding Bell Blues is a comedy and romance film directed by Dana Lustig, running about 102 minutes.

What it’s about. Micki, Tanya and Jasmine have 24 hours to get divorced. There's just one problem...They're still single. When Jasmine, Tanya and Micki decide they'd rather be divorced than unmarried, they take off to Las Vegas in search of the perfect ex.

Who’s in it. Wedding Bell Blues stars Illeana Douglas as Jasmine, Paulina Porizkova as Tanya, Julie Warner as Micki and John Corbett as Cary, among others.

How it landed. With an audience score of 4.0/10, Wedding Bell Blues has proved divisive with audiences. It went on to earn $44K at the box office.
